TE

Microservices Developer (Core Java)

Teamware Solutions
Bangalore4-10 LPA Posted 16 Jul 2025
FULL TIME
Kafka
Rabbitmq
Google Cloud
Azure
Aws

Job Description

Job Summary:

We are seeking a skilled Microservices Developer proficient in Core Java to design, develop, and maintain scalable microservices-based applications. The candidate will work closely with cross-functional teams to build modular, high-performance backend services following best practices.

Key Responsibilities:

  • Develop and maintain microservices using Core Java and related frameworks
  • Design RESTful APIs and ensure seamless integration between services
  • Collaborate with architects and product teams to understand requirements and translate them into technical solutions
  • Implement unit and integration tests to ensure code quality
  • Optimize application performance and troubleshoot production issues
  • Participate in code reviews and contribute to continuous improvement initiatives
  • Follow Agile methodologies for software development and delivery

Required Skills and Qualifications:

  • Bachelor's degree in Computer Science, Engineering, or related field
  • 3+ years of experience in Java development, specifically with microservices architecture
  • Strong knowledge of Core Java, Java 8 or above
  • Experience with frameworks such as Spring Boot, Spring Cloud, and Hibernate
  • Proficient in building RESTful APIs and working with JSON/XML
  • Familiarity with containerization tools like Docker and orchestration platforms like Kubernetes is a plus
  • Understanding of databases (SQL and NoSQL) and caching mechanisms
  • Experience with CI/CD tools and version control systems (e.g., Git, Jenkins)
  • Knowledge of Agile development practices
  • Strong problem-solving skills and attention to detail

Preferred Qualifications:

  • Experience with messaging systems like Kafka, RabbitMQ
  • Familiarity with cloud platforms such as AWS, Azure, or Google Cloud
  • Knowledge of security best practices in microservices

Join WhatsApp Channel